As a Child Protection Specialist, you will be responsible for coordinating and quality assuring the statutory inspections of non-statutory children's residential care services. You will also manage the monitoring of statutory and non-statutory children's foster care services in your operational area.
">
You will provide effective leadership and professional supervision to a team of monitoring and inspection officers in accordance with our service leadership strategy. You will also oversee the examination of concerns, notified incidents, and disclosures received in respect of relevant alternative care services.
">
You will work closely with the National Manager Alternative Care Inspection & Monitoring Service to develop the quality assurance role through planning, audit, production of standards, continuing education, quality improvement initiatives, and research.
">
We are looking for a highly motivated and experienced individual who has a minimum of five years' experience in childcare services. You should have significant experience of working in a management position and have experience of inspection or quality assurance.
